We are currently looking for experienced Check Point professionals for an upcoming enterprise security project starting next month. Initial 3-month contract / ASAP start. OUTSIDE IR35. Primarily remote, with occasional travel to Birmingham, Manchester and London.
Key experience required:
- Strong hands-on experience administering and implementing Check Point firewalls
- Experience configuring security policies, NAT and VPNs
- Firewall migrations, upgrades and rulebase optimisation
- Experience with Check Point SmartConsole and security management platforms
- Enterprise network security design experience
- Troubleshooting and support within complex enterprise environments
- Ability to work across both engineering and design activities
Desirable experience:
- Check Point Maestro / VSX / ClusterX
- Relevant certifications (CCSA / CCSE)
